Winegard HD-9095P High strength UHF/HD yagi for channels 14-69 metropolitan to deepest fringe. Exceptional quality and a great antenna for long distance UHF/HD reception up to 60 miles away from the broadcast tower. Use a Pre-amp for use in Pink and Purple Zones.
Mast Not included
Outstanding UHF reception achieved by precise director spacing and highly efficient corner reflectors
Reception is enhanced with precise spacing and a highly-efficient corner reflector system. Weak UHF signals are captured and reflected with minimal loss to driven element for increased uniform gain on all UHF frequencies on Channels 14-69.
75 ohm downlead coupler simply snaps into place for fast, easy assembly
High-impact ABS girder design and support insulators
Active Elements: 39
Steel hardware is zinc plated for maximum corrosion resistance
Boom Length: 95 in.
Width: 27.75 in.
Height: 31.75 in.
Turning Radius: 92.75 in.
Includes hardware for mounting to a mast, and 75ohm transformer for coax connection.

There is no substitute of height, clear line-of-site and size does matter... The higher the frequency, the higher the loss... Amplifiers do not give you something that you didn't have already...
The first key to any reception is to get above obstructions that exist between you and your target, as radio frequency reception of any kind (satellite, microwave, Radio and TV) are for the most part "Line-of-Sight" dependant. The fact that some receptions occur without line of sight is due to phenomenon not applicable in this discussion. As you increase your target distance, you increase the territory you must account for in maintaining line-of-sight. What tall building and air traffic exist in this corridor, no one can account for. Aircraft are very good at messing up reception for a number of reasons, even when flying way above the path, again removed for clarity in this discussion. Height, is therefore key in optimizing your ability to capture the best line-of-sight possible to your target.
Large Directional Antennas are good for HD TV Reception up to 100 Miles with Pre-Amplifier usage…
For Long Range Directional TV reception, there are typically 3 major types used; Corner Reflector, Yagi and Bowtie, not in any particular order.
Some of these Antennas are of Large Profile and Typically have a Asthetically Distictive appearance which can be of Concern when dealing with Home-Owner and Condo Associations. Their Extremely Large size prohibits some of them from Attic installation. If You enjoy a rather Spacious Attic, some Considerations would be; to keep wiring and other metal obstructions away from the Frontal view of the Antenna as not to impede reception in that Direction, and that any Amplifier that you might be using to enhance reception and/or distribution to other TV sets in the house be colocated with the Antenna as to reduce loss of signal unnecessarily due to distance between the Antenna and Amplifier, as well as to offset any loss in Antenna Gain from Roofing Materials used in Construction.
Indoors or Out, I always try to Mount the Antenna in a Position and Fashion that will lend itself to a maximum Angular view of the Horizon so a sweep with the antenna can be performed through and Past the intended reception Direction(s). This will insure that you are centered on Target (finding the "Sweet-Spot" for them all), and that if there are other Broadcasts available to you that were unknown previously, you can amend/supplement your current Antenna installation to add these New Channels to your Stockpile.
